# Flaglight Rollouts — Approvals

Quick version for on-call: any rollout touching more than 5% of traffic needs an approval in Flaglight before the ramp continues. Kill switches don't need approval — just flip them and note it in the incident channel. Scheduled ramps pause automatically if error budget burns hot. If you're stuck at 2 a.m. with a pending approval, there's one person authorized to override, and that's the approver below.

account owner for tagep-bafof: Norael Gilax Juleth

## Kickoff Notes — ChipGate Reader

Quick recap for the Harborfell Marathon setup: the trackside timing-chip readers need firmware flashed before Thursday's dry run, and the mat at the 10k split has been flaky, so test it twice. Spare antennas are in the blue crate. Don't reorder cabling without checking first — it's mapped to the scoring van. All hardware questions go to the lead listed below.

approver of yahig-kagup = Ralok Sorael

Handover for review: the websocket reconnect bug in Pallastream. Clients were reconnecting in a tight loop after idle timeouts because the backoff counter reset on every handshake, not on success. The fix lands in 2.9 and changes how reconnect tokens are validated, which is why security sign-off is needed. Nothing else in the auth path changed. The relevant service configuration after the fix is as follows.

config for fahop-tajeg:
soriel:
  pin: 6453
  tenant: norwyn
  seal: seal_c441745b
  metrics_host: metrics.soriel.ordinworks.local
  standby_team: zorox
  escalation: wenael-casox
  nonce: 429fd1

## Runbook: Contrast Audit — PaletteGuard

Quick recap for sync: the automated color-contrast audit now runs on every merge to main. It crawls the Fernwick UI kit, flags anything under WCAG AA ratios, and files results to the design-debt board. False positives on disabled states are known — don't panic, the suppression list handles most of them. If the job hangs, restart the crawler pod and re-queue. Audit behavior is driven entirely by the service config, so check it first when results look weird. Current values are as follows.

settings of yawif-yafop:
[druys]
port = 9000
region = south-3
host = druys.zemvarsoft.internal
team = frador
timeout_ms = 3000
retries = 4